Compare Common Drug Test Panels

Select the panel that best fits your program's risk profile, compliance or personal needs.

Panel Drugs Covered Best For
5-Panel THC, Cocaine, Opiates, Amphetamines, PCP Baseline employment screening
7-Panel 5-panel + Barbiturates, Benzodiazepines Healthcare & safety-sensitive roles
10-Panel 7-panel + Methadone, Propoxyphene, Quaaludes* Expanded coverage (role-specific)

Turnaround Time

Negative results: typically report within 1 business day after lab receipt.
Non-negative screens: requiring confirmation and MRO review generally report within 2-3 business days.

Actual times may vary based on shipping volume and verification needs.

Compliance You Can Trust

Lab-Based with Confirmation

Screening at SAMHSA-certified laboratories with confirmatory GC/MS or LC-MS/MS testing as needed.

MRO Review & CCF

Every non-negative screen is reviewed by a Medical Review Officer. Chain-of-Custody Form (CCF) maintained end-to-end. DOT collections and results reporting follow 49 CFR Part 40 when specified by the employer/order.

A 5 panel drug test is a laboratory-based drug screen that checks for five core drug classes that are commonly associated with workplace safety, policy compliance, and legal monitoring. It is one of the most frequently used drug test panels for both employment and legal situations.
A typical 5 panel drug test screens for marijuana/THC,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ines/methamphetamines, and PCP. These substances are monitored because of their impact on alertness, judgment, reaction time, and overall safety.
No. Employers, legal representatives, probation officers, and private individuals can order a 5 panel drug test directly. The donor then appears at the assigned collection site with proper identification to provide the specimen.
Screening for clearly negative samples is typically completed quickly after lab processing. When a sample is not negative, additional confirmation testing is performed before a verified result is released.
Yes. Because collection follows strict chain-of-custody procedures and results are analyzed by a certified laboratory, a 5 panel drug test is commonly accepted for court monitoring, probation programs, and attorney-requested documentation.
Most 5 panel drug tests use a urine specimen. Urine testing is widely used in workplace and legal settings because it is standardized, cost-effective, and backed by established cutoff levels and reporting practices.
Yes. Employers frequently order a 5 panel drug test immediately after a workplace incident or when there is reasonable suspicion of substance use, because it targets high-risk substances that can impair performance and safety.
